Bugzilla sends e-mail in a format where =?UTF-8 is not preceded by whitespace. This makes email.headerregistry.UnstructuredHeader (and email._header_value_parser on the background) not recognise the structure.

>>> import email.headerregistry, pprint
>>> x = {}; email.headerregistry.UnstructuredHeader.parse('[Bug 64155]\tNew:=?UTF-8?Q?=20non=2Dascii=20bug=20t=C3=A9st?=;\trussian text:=?UTF-8?Q?=20=D0=90=D0=91=D0=92=D0=93=D2=90=D0=94', x); pprint.pprint(x)
{'decoded': '[Bug 64155]\tNew:=?UTF-8?Q?=20non=2Dascii=20bug=20t=C3=A9st?=;\t'
            'russian text:=?UTF-8?Q?=20=D0=90=D0=91=D0=92=D0=93=D2=90=D0=94',
 'parse_tree': UnstructuredTokenList([ValueTerminal('[Bug'), WhiteSpaceTerminal(' '), ValueTerminal('64155]'), WhiteSpaceTerminal('\t'), ValueTerminal('New:=?UTF-8?Q?=20non=2Dascii=20bug=20t=C3=A9st?=;'), WhiteSpaceTerminal('\t'), ValueTerminal('russian'), WhiteSpaceTerminal(' '), ValueTerminal('text:=?UTF-8?Q?=20=D0=90=D0=91=D0=92=D0=93=D2=90=D0=94')])}

versus

>>> x = {}; email.headerregistry.UnstructuredHeader.parse('[Bug 64155]\tNew: =?UTF-8?Q?=20non=2Dascii=20bug=20t=C3=A9st?=;\trussian text: =?UTF-8?Q?=20=D0=90=D0=91=D0=92=D0=93=D2=90=D0=94', x); pprint.pprint(x)
{'decoded': '[Bug 64155]\tNew:  non-ascii bug tést;\trussian text:  АБВГҐД',
 'parse_tree': UnstructuredTokenList([ValueTerminal('[Bug'), WhiteSpaceTerminal(' '), ValueTerminal('64155]'), WhiteSpaceTerminal('\t'), ValueTerminal('New:'), WhiteSpaceTerminal(' '), EncodedWord([WhiteSpaceTerminal(' '), ValueTerminal('non-ascii'), WhiteSpaceTerminal(' '), ValueTerminal('bug'), WhiteSpaceTerminal(' '), ValueTerminal('tést')]), ValueTerminal(';'), WhiteSpaceTerminal('\t'), ValueTerminal('russian'), WhiteSpaceTerminal(' '), ValueTerminal('text:'), WhiteSpaceTerminal(' '), EncodedWord([WhiteSpaceTerminal(' '), ValueTerminal('АБВГҐД')])])}

I have attached the raw e-mail as attachment.


Judging by the code, this is supposed to work (while raising a Defect --  "missing whitespace before encoded word"), but the code splits by whitespace:

tok, *remainder = _wsp_splitter(value, 1)

which swallows the encoded section in one go. In a second attachment, I added a patch which 1) adds a test case for this and 2) implements a solution, but the solution is unfortunately not in the style of the rest of the module.


In the meanwhile, I've chosen a monkey-patching approach to work around the issue:

import email._header_value_parser, email.headerregistry
def get_unstructured(value):
    value = value.replace("=?UTF-8?Q?=20", " =?UTF-8?Q?")
    return email._header_value_parser.get_unstructured(value)
email.headerregistry.UnstructuredHeader.value_parser = staticmethod(get_unstructured)

According to RFC  2047 5(1)

> However, an 'encoded-word' that appears in a
  header field defined as '*text' MUST be separated from any adjacent
  'encoded-word' or 'text' by 'linear-white-space'.

So, it seems like splitting on whitespace is the right thing to do (see MUST).

While your solution works for your case where the charset and cte are utf-8 and q respectively (not a general case for random chatsets and cte), it seems like a hack to get around the fact the header is non-conformant to RFC.

IMO manipulating the original header (value.replace in your patch) isn't something we should do, but @r.david.murray would be the right person to answer how we handle non-conformant messages.

A cleaner/safer solution here would be:

  tok, *remainder = _wsp_splitter(value, 1)
  if _rfc2047_matcher(tok):
      tok, *remainder = value.partition('=?')
      
where _rfc2047_matcher would be a regex that matches a correctly formatted encoded word. There a regex for that in the header.py module, though for this application we don't need the groups it has.
